Mantell Associates is partnered with a pioneering Pharmaceutical organisation in their search for a CDMO Manager.

In this role, you will be responsible for managing relationships with CDMOs, overseeing project timelines, ensuring quality compliance, and driving successful product development and production.

CDMO Manager - Responsibilities :

  • Project Timeliness : Measure the adherence to project timelines for contract development manufacturing projects
  • Quality Metrics : Track key quality indicators such as defect rates, batch rejections, and adherence to GMP guidelines
  • Cost Control : Monitor and optimize manufacturing costs to ensure projects are delivered within budget
  • Client Satisfaction : Evaluate client feedback and satisfaction levels with the contract development manufacturing services provided
  • Production Efficiency : Measure production efficiency through metrics like cycle times, downtime, and resource utilization
  • Supplier Performance : Assess the performance of contract development partners based on delivery, quality, and communication
  • Continuous Improvement Initiatives : Monitor and implement improvements in manufacturing processes to enhance efficiency and quality
  • Innovation Index : Measure the introduction of new technologies or processes to drive innovation in contract development manufacturing
